the long version

This book depicts the author's military experiences, first as an ROTC cadet at the University of Notre Dame and finally as an Army veteran teaching in Madison, Wisconsin. In 1959, Vietnam was little more than a word on a map; within ten years, Americans saw the Tet Offensive and their campuses in flames. The author was at the ground zeroes of that time, teaching at the United States Military Academy from 1967 to 1969 and then going to the University of Wisconsin, Madison, just after the Dow riots and before the bombing of Sterlin Hall.
